Winter tires are designed to operate in cold weather (with temperatures not exceeding +7⁰ C). What is the difference between winter tyres from summer?

It is considered that the main difference between winter tyres from summer tread pattern. Actually it's not the main difference. The main difference is the composition of the rubber: ordinary rubber (not winter) has such a chemical composition, which in the cold (at low temperatures) loses its properties.

When to change tires

The official time change summer tires for winter not specified. However, amongst motorists, there are a few rules. First, you should choose the tires before the first snow or first frost. Secondly, "pereobut" your car when the temperature is reduced to +S and every day continues to fall. If to correlate these parameters with the calendar, it is October – November (depending on climate policy).

Types of winter tires

Tires consist of several elements: the protector (main element), base (connects the protector with the inner layers of the tyre, is responsible for reducing the rolling resistance and the reduction of the shocks from the road), a cord of steel (increases the dimensional stability of the tyre, increases resistance when driving and increases mileage). Under the cord is a strip. The bead protects the frame. Wing tape provides smooth cushioning and stability control. These are General characteristics common to all winter tires. Studded winter tires

how to choose winter tires, the tread pattern, when to change tires

These tires are designed for driving on icy roads. If you're on this rubber will ride on the pavement, remember that the grip with the asphalt road surface from studded tyres is poor. Despite this, a large number of motorists prefer these tires.
If You decide to purchase these tires, remember that the first 500 – 1,000 km after the purchase they will need to break in. To do this, you should not develop too much speed (over 80 km/h), exclude sudden (emergency) braking.

In any case, it should be remembered that the use of studded tires should increase your caution on the road and reduce the speed limit, because the behavior of studded tires on different pavement completely unpredictable. In the absence of modern systems alignment braking and traction on each wheel – the spikes can cause the vehicle to skid much faster than tires without studs.

Nazipovna winter tires

Nazipovna rubber is divided into classes: European and Scandinavian. The European class of winter tires is designed for better grip with wet or snow covered road. The main feature of this tire class is the network of drainage channels in the tread and powerful lugs on it.

The Scandinavian class winter tyre designed for roads covered with snow. It is the winter tires in this class are perfect for Russian roads. These tyres have low tread pattern consisting of dots and rectangles, which provides great traction on snowy or icy road.

ABS and tires

how to choose winter tires, the tread pattern, when to change tires

Most modern cars are equipped with anti-lock braking system. That is why many tire manufacturers focus their products on cars with electronic system of exchange rate stability. If the vehicle is equipped with this system, when cornering the best result will be achieved in the case when the tyre tread will be cut by longitudinal lamellae. A similar situation with ABS. For cars with ABS it is best to choose a tyre with longitudinal grooves – best of all they will work when you lock the wheels. If the anti-lock system is absent, the situation is the opposite – when I lock my wheel working transverse to the slats.

Do I need winter tires for jeep

One of the greatest delusions is the belief that all-wheel drive car is much safer in winter than the rear - and front-wheel drive. The refutation of this belief of many motorists, as they say, is written in blood.

The owners (especially novice drivers) of the car with the wheel formula 4x4 should firmly remember the following axioms:

- car with increased ground clearance (clearance) is much less stable on slippery surfaces – this is due, primarily, with the increased windage and reduced aerodynamics;

- four-wheel drive car accelerates better – they inhibit all (ceteris paribus) equally;

- the higher the weight of the car – the more it is inert. In any case, no matter what tires You have installed, what is your wheelbase on a slippery road the braking distance 2.5 ton car will be more than 1.5 tons of car;

- any SUV created for use in off-road conditions, but no ice.

The only advantage an AWD car is a better permeability on the unmade road, in all other typical winter conditions the owner of the SUV should be extremely careful.

From the foregoing it must be concluded that the winter tires for SUV is more important than for any other car, because in winter time jeeps are at an increased risk.

Often the owners of SUVs feel the confusion about my rubber. Protector off-road summer tyres are similar in appearance to the winter tread – it often leads to the fact that motorists are sure their SUV installed all-season tires, suitable for use all year. However, it is not so, this tire (summer) when temperatures fall below zero, it becomes rigid and slides as well as a completely bald slicks.

Same tires on different axis: is it necessary

In traffic regulations it is written that you must install the same tires on the same axle, did not specify neither the drive nor the season. For monoprivodnom car it's a rule yet somehow you can apply, although it should be remembered that different tires (with different tread pattern and state) have different braking characteristics, which will necessarily affect the distribution of braking forces on the axle during braking, thus, the risk of skidding increases.

The opposite situation with four-wheel drive vehicle. In the winter four wheel drive all tires must be the same! Remember that four wheel drive all 4 wheels are actively working continuously (not only on corners). Therefore, the balance of tractive effort on each wheel on a slippery road surface may lead to sad consequences.

Select tires

Is high-speed winter tires (European winter). That tires with high speed index, pronounced "sport" tread pattern. This rubber is only directed. These tires can only be used on dry roads treated.

The parameters of aquaplaning in such rubber is usually high, so getting at high speed in the snow "porridge", most likely, will lead to tragic consequences.

Most of the tracks to the use of such a rubber is not finished, so that the rubber choose for their "iron horses" only motorists who drive mainly on cleared roads.

The next type of winter tires – "off road" tires. A tread of such rubber usually consists of separate elements – cubes, dots, snowflakes, the height of which may reach 9-10 mm, between which are large enough gaps (both transverse and longitudinal). This tire is great for snow drifts and snow "virgin land".

However, on dry pavement, this tire will be "noise", will reduce braking performance and will increase the flow rate. It is this rubber that usually appears in the feedback from motorists, as the best. This is because roads are often not removed properly, which makes city road to off-road. Here and makes this tire.

The next kind of winter tires – snow tires classic. Classic protector – everything in moderation: transverse gaps are average, the height of the elements of the picture – 7-8 mm wide longitudinal grooves. This rubber can be both directed and not directed.

This tire is perfect for a relaxing ride, mostly on asphalt. By purchasing these tires, be aware that too deep drifts, driving at high speed in winter is not for these tires.
